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
19984496486 89959551624 2864547 92 4255860455
962 17766904
962 17766904
8947 66545372748 4819
All about undefined
Interested in learning more?
962 17766904
8947 66545372748 4819
See more
78568 495164 59137147
7275 86018 45230960 2573319
See more
92243552 41592134588
10 8651700 30 9374 909
See more